The hexadecimal color code #E1AB9B corresponds to the code RGB( 225, 171, 155 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,88 level), green (at 0,67 level) and blue (at 0,61 level). Its brightness is 74% and its saturation is 53%. It is composed of red at 40%, green at 31% and blue at 28%.
